Powerball Jackpot Hits $550M: Buy Tickets in Chestnut Hill
The drawing is at 10:59 p.m. Saturday. Several Northwest businesses sell Powerball tickets.
Saturday night's Powerball jackpot has climbed to $550 million—the second highest Powerball prize of all time. A winner who matches all five numbers and the red Powerball can get a $350.1 million cash payout (before taxes).
The Powerball drawing is held every Wednesday and Saturday at 10:59 p.m.
The largest Powerball Jackpot cash payout to date was $384 million and was won in November 2012 in Arizona and Missouri.
